Hallo GuenterS!
Danke, für die schnelle Hilfe. Die IF Abfrage löst das Problem. Falls edZeichen.Text leer, dann schreib ich eben ne '0' in edCount.Text. PROBLEM GELÖST!!!!!!!!
Zitat von
GuenterS:
was soll eigentlich CountOfChar(edZeichen.Text[1]) bringen? Was wäre gegen Length(edZeichen.text) einzuwenden, dann bräuchtest auch keine Abfrage auf <> '' an der stelle.
in edZeichen.Text steht ein einzelnes Zeichen, dessen Vorkommen in edString.Text gezählt werden soll oder mit EntfZeichenClick(Sender) zu löschen sind. So war die Aufgabenstellung auf der Internetseite.
CountOfChar(edZeichen.Text[1]) zählt die Anzahl der Zeichen in edString.Text, die mit edZeichen.Text[1] übereinstimmen. CountOfChar() ist eine Methode meiner Form. So krigt die Funktion den Parameter edString.Text implizit übergeben, als Variable, definiert in der Form.
Es grüßt
Lernnix